Highly interactive and hands-on, the multi-disciplinary event attracts a diverse audience of around 700 technical advisors and senior executives from public, private, and civil society organizations from across the humanitarian and international development community.
The global conference explores how Information Communication Technology for Development (ICT4D) and data innovations are making a measurable difference in millions of peoples’ lives and increases the impact of humanitarian relief, development and conservation projects.
